Ethics and AI in Policing
This chapter examines the implications of artificial intelligence in policing, focusing on its effectiveness and the potential risks of authoritarianism. It emphasizes the need for civil society involvement and a regulatory framework to combat discrimination while fostering transparency in AI decision-making. Key discussions also cover the ethical responsibilities of AI researchers and recent developments in research guidelines aimed at ensuring responsible practices.
